Anthony Green always seems to be busy with one thing or anything, whether it’s one of his many bands (like L.S. Dunes, Circa Survive, Saosin, and the Sound of Animals Fighting) or his solo career. Today, he followed up his recent solo album, Doom. Spun., with a new two-song single, a folky new song called “Last Summer In America” and the previously unreleased, solo guitar version of “All Hours” from Doom. Spun.

Read more: 10 most criminally underrated Circa Survive songs

About the new song, Green says:

I was walking around Europe a lot on the recent LS Dunes tour, and I found myself singing these words in this melody. I heard somebody say the ‘last summer in America’, but referring to how they were in America last summer, past tense. I started dreaming up the idea of writing a simple folk song about how we seem to be more inclined to talk about the end of the world rather than the end of these oppressive corrupt systems that we’ve all invented or inherited and agreed to take part in. It’s a meditation on whether or not a broken system can heal itself within its own mechanisms.

Green is also gearing up for a short West Coast tour in early September, followed by a newly announced Northeast tour in December, and in between those treks, L.S. Dunes will be hitting the road in support of Rise Against. Find the tour posters for both of his solo tours below.

In addition to the new solo songs, Green has been posting some solo acoustic partial covers on his Instagram lately, and he’s been playing a handful of covers on the road. Recent covers include Militarie Gun’s new single “Thought You Were Waving,” Land of Talk’s “Spiritual Intimidation,” and Liz Phair’s “Dogs of L.A.” Check those out below, too.
